Central Hidroelèctrica de Ribesalbes— 7.04 MW Hydroelectric
Central Hidroelèctrica de Ribesalbes is a 7.04 MW hydroelectric power plant in Spain, operated by Iberdrola. Ranked #149 of 155 hydro plants in Spain, this plant accounts for 0.03% of Spain's total hydro capacity of 23,597 MW. The largest hydro plant in Spain is La Muela-Cortes at 1,390 MW, making this facility 197 times smaller. Nearby plants within 50 km include Central Térmica de Castellón (1,621 MW, Gas), Castelló thermal power station (1,621 MW, Gas), and Central térmica de Sagunto (1,233 MW, Gas). The facility is located in the province of Castellón, approximately 70 km from Valencia.
